site stats

Cpp array index

WebElement at Index 0: 1 Element at Index 2: 3 Element at Index 4: 5 Here, num.at (0) - access element at index 0 num.at (2) - access element at index 2 num.at (4) - access element at index 4 Note: Like an array, we can also use the square brackets [] to access vector elements. For example, vector num {1, 2, 3}; cout << num [1]; // Output: 2 WebMar 11, 2024 · std::array is a container that encapsulates fixed size arrays.. This container is an aggregate type with the same semantics as a struct holding a C-style array T [N] as its only non-static data member. Unlike a C-style array, it doesn't decay to T * automatically. … Returns a reference to the first element in the container. Calling front on an empty … In the expression above, the identifier swap is looked up in the same manner as the … Returns a reference to the element at specified location pos.No bounds … Extracts the Ith element element from the array.. I must be an integer value in … This page was last modified on 17 June 2024, at 23:39. This page has been … Returns pointer to the underlying array serving as element storage. The pointer … Returns an iterator to the first element of the array.. If the array is empty, the returned … This page was last modified on 31 May 2024, at 13:41. This page has been … A declaration of the form T a [N];, declares a as an array object that consists of N … Returns an iterator to the element following the last element of the array.. This …

Majority Element in an Array in C++ Language PrepInsta

WebThe number is known as an array index. We can access elements of an array by using those indices. // syntax to access array elements array[index]; Consider the array x we have seen above. Elements of an … WebMay 22, 2024 · There is a find(...) function to find an element in an array which returns an iterator to that element. If the element is not found, the iterator point to the end of array. … low price lawn mower https://nelsonins.net

在 C++ 中查找数组中元素的索引 - Techie Delight

W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ior. WebApr 10, 2024 · Array in C is one of the most used data structures in C programming. It is a simple and fast way of storing multiple values under a single name. In this article, we will … WebAn array is a series of elements of the same type placed in contiguous memory locations that can be individually referenced by adding an index to a unique identifier. That means … low price lawn tractors

11.9 — Pointer arithmetic and array indexing – Learn C

Category:C++ Vectors (With Examples) - Programiz

Tags:Cpp array index

Cpp array index

::at - cplusplus.com

WebAssign to the element of the array. But the problem doesn't say the value should be changed. read the first line that contains the number of formulations And that 2D array won't work. You'll have to use std::vector for 2D dynamic arrays. Which is messy in C++. Pick between inefficient nested dynamic arrays, or an efficient flattened array. WebInserts a new value into the array at the given index. The initial element at that index, and all following elements, are shifted towards the last. Parameters [in] element: the new value to insert into the array ... MAttributeSpecArray.cpp; MAttributeSpecArray; Generated by ...

Cpp array index

Did you know?

WebAn array is a contiguous sequence of objects of the same type. Each element of such collection can be referenced by an identifier, referring to the beginning of the array and an index. Arrays are useful to store a potentially large number of values without needing to declare lot of different variables. WebApr 2, 2024 · C++ Containers library std::array Extracts the Ith element element from the array. I must be an integer value in range [0, N). This is enforced at compile time as opposed to at () or operator [] . Parameters a - array whose contents to extract Return value A reference to the Ith element of a . Complexity Constant. Example Run this code

WebInserts a new value into the array at the given index. The initial element at that index, and all following elements, are shifted towards the last. If the array cannot be expanded in size by 1 element, then the insert will fail and the existing array will remain unchanged. ... MMatrixArray.cpp; MMatrixArray; Generated by ... WebPosition of an element in the array. If this is greater than, or equal to, the array size, an exception of type out_of_range is thrown. Notice that the first element has a position of 0 …

WebJun 28, 2024 · The Subscript or Array Index Operator is denoted by ‘ []’. This operator is generally used with arrays to retrieve and manipulate the array elements. The postfix … WebFeb 13, 2024 · There are 3 types of an array in C++ : One-dimensional array Two-dimensional array Multidimensional array One-Dimensional Array: In this type of array, it stores elements in a single dimension. And, In this array, a single specification is required to describe elements of the array. Fig: One-dimensional array

WebSep 28, 2024 · Pointer arithmetic. The C++ language allows you to perform integer addition or subtraction operations on pointers. If ptr points to an integer, ptr + 1 is the address of …

WebFind index of an element in an array in C++ This post provides an overview of available methods to find an index of the first occurrence of an element in the array in C++. 1. Naive solution A simple solution is to write our own custom routine for finding the index of the first occurrence of an element. java south africaWebArrays in C++ . An array is a collection of elements of the same type placed in contiguous memory locations that can be individually referenced by using an index to a unique … java speech recognition libraryjava source code softwareWebApr 6, 2024 · Conclusion: In summary, a custom assignment operator in C++ can be useful in cases where the default operator is insufficient or when resource management, memory allocation, or inheritance requires special attention. It can help avoid issues such as memory leaks, shallow copies, or undesired behaviour due to differences in object states. low price laser printer all in oneWebFind index of element in Array using STL function std::find () In this method we use STL function to find the index of an element. STL function is : find () Time Complexity: O (n) … java spice rowland heightsWebJan 23, 2024 · Untuk mengakses variabel array tidak jauh beda dengan cara mengakses variabel biasa, untuk mengakses variabel array membutuhkan Operator subscript ( [] ) dengan index di dalamnya yang diletakan setelah identitas variabel. Contoh Penulisan grade [2]; contoh di atas akan mengakses elemen ketiga dari variabel “grade”. low price lawn suitsWebUncomment the function declaration in dynamicarray.h.; In dynamicarray.cpp, modify the function implementation to use the vector methods.You will need to find the value to delete using a loop (similar to your original implementation), but instead of shifting elements and resizing the array manually, you can use the erase function provided by the vector class. java spice swan hill lunch